Saturday, Oct. 22: Don Williams and Little Jimmy Dickens in Concert
When he retired five years ago, Don Williams had no plans to take the stage again. That changed last year with the announcement that he would be entering the Country Music Hall of Fame. His fans kept asking for Don to tour again. As an artist who always appreciated the tremendous support of his fans, Don decided to perform a handful of shows to say “thank you” for giving him an incredible career. When he included Up Close Concerts as one of his few 2010 concerts, fans were thrilled to be able to see and hear this amazing performer one more time. That thrill was surpassed only by the excitement created when, towards the end of his Branson appearance, he said from the stage, “I hope to come back and see you soon.”
Opening the show will be another member of The Country Music Hall of Fame, Little Jimmy Dickens. Jimmy is indeed a legend. In addition to his Hall of Fame credentials, he is the oldest living member of The Grand Ole Opry, now in his 63rd year with the Opry. Jimmy will be signing autographs after the show so this will be a rare opportunity to meet this amazing entertainer. If you haven’t seen Jimmy before, be prepared to have a great time – his stories will have you laughing all night long.
